Gibraltar (ROCK) {财务固定描述} Gibraltar Industries Inc. (ROCK) reported first-quarter 2026 earnings per share (EPS) of $0.45, falling short of the consensus estimate of $0.6426 by –29.97%. Revenue details were not disclosed in this release. Despite the earnings miss, the stock moved up 1.21% in the following session, potentially reflecting other supportive factors.

For the first quarter of 2026, Gibraltar Industries’ earnings per share of $0.45 represented a significant shortfall versus analysts’ expectations, with a negative surprise of nearly 30%. This decline may be attributed to operational headwinds, including rising input costs, supply chain disruptions, or lower-than-anticipated volume in key end markets. The company’s revenue performance was not reported, limiting a full assessment of top-line trends.
